What does RBC Global Asset Management do?

Posted on September 27, 2022 by David Darling

What does RBC Global Asset Management do? RBC GAM provides a comprehensive range of investment management services and solutions to individual, high-net-worth and institutional investors through mutual funds, exchange-traded funds, hedge funds and pooled funds, separate accounts and specialty investment strategies. Who is the first President of America?

Posted on September 27, 2022 by David Darling

Who is the first President of America? George Washington On April 30, 1789, George Washington, standing on the balcony of Federal Hall on Wall Street in New York, took his oath of office as the first President of the United States. How does Kaiser Permanente verify employment?

Posted on September 27, 2022 by David Darling

How does Kaiser Permanente verify employment? The SSN is used to determine whether or not a job seeker has previously worked for Kaiser Permanente, to complete the candidate’s post-offer background check, and with the E-Verify program to establish a new employee’s eligibility to work in the United States.
